Kan. Admin. Regs. § 28-4-188 - Health policies for staff
(a) Before
employment, all staff who have contact with the children shall submit, on a
form supplied by the division, a certificate of health signed by a licensed
physician or nurse approved to perform health assessments. The certificate
shall include certification that the person is free from tuberculosis as
established by a chest x-ray or negative tuberculin skin test administered
within 2 years of the date of employment.
(b) Substitutes and volunteers, before
participating in any program operated by the day care referral agency, shall
present a written statement of freedom from active tuberculosis signed by a
licensed physician or nurse approved to perform health assessments.
